Hello, thanks for the help! :)

I don't seem to get any output of the sort you describe:

% SANE_DEBUG_PIEUSB=14 scanimage
[sanei_debug] Setting debug level of pieusb to 14.
[pieusb] sane_init() build 1
[pieusb] sane_init() config file parsing usb 0x05e3 0x0145 0x47 0x00
[pieusb] sane_init() config file lists device 05e3 0145 47 00
[pieusb] sane_init() adding device 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 003: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 003: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 003: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add(): current 003: 0000 0000 00 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 003: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 003: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 003: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add() add: 003: 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 003: 0000 0000 00 00
[pieusb] sane_init() config file parsing usb 0x05e3 0x0145 0x2e 0x00
[pieusb] sane_init() config file lists device 05e3 0145 2e 00
[pieusb] sane_init() adding device 05e3 0145 2e 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 004: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 004: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 004: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add(): current 004: 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 004: 0000 0000 00 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 05e3 0145 2e 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 004: 0000 0000 00 00
[pieusb] sane_init() config file parsing usb 0x05e3 0x0142 0x2f 0x00
[pieusb] sane_init() config file lists device 05e3 0142 2f 00
[pieusb] sane_init() adding device 05e3 0142 2f 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 05e3 0145 2e 00
[pieusb] sanei_pieusb_supported_device_list_add(): current 005: 0000 0000 00 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0145 30 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0145 36 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0142 3a 01
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0145 47 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0145 2e 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 05e3 0142 2f 00
[pieusb] sanei_pieusb_supported_device_list_add() add: 005: 0000 0000 00 00
[pieusb] sane_init() looking for scanner 05e3 0145 model 30, flags 00
[pieusb] sane_init() looking for scanner 05e3 0145 model 36, flags 00
[pieusb] sane_init() looking for scanner 05e3 0142 model 3a, flags 01
[pieusb] sane_init() looking for scanner 05e3 0145 model 47, flags 00
[pieusb] sane_init() looking for scanner 05e3 0145 model 2e, flags 00
[pieusb] sane_init() looking for scanner 05e3 0142 model 2f, flags 00
[pieusb] sane_get_devices
scanimage: no SANE devices found
[pieusb] sane_exit()

On Wed, 31.05.17 10:29, Klaus Kaempf wrote:
* Julian Hauser <jul...@julianhauser.com> [May 31. 2017 00:06]:
Hello,

I'm trying the get the Reflecta RPS 7200 to work with pieusb, so far
with little success.

I can find the scanner with sane-find-scanner:

- "found USB scanner (vendor=0x05e3, product=0x0144) at libusb:001:014"

Good, you already have two of the three required values.


I want to add a relevant line to pieusb.conf, but I require the model
number for this as well, which I do not know. scanimage -L in debug mode
does not find the scanner nor show me any info about it (it only lists
the scanners enabled by default and the ones listed in the config file).

Run scanimage with

 SANE_DEBUG_PIEUSB=14 scanimage


Do you know how I could find the model number?

Look for this line in the output:

 [pieusb] INQUIRY:

followed by something like

 [pieusb] vendor........................: 'PIE'
 [pieusb] product.......................: 'SF Scanner'
 [pieusb] model  .......................: 0x0036
 [pieusb] version.......................: '1.70'

Now edit pieusb.conf and add a line with

usb 0x05e3 0x0144 0x36 0x00

(vendor, product, model, 0x00)

and run scanimage again.


Also, this scanner supports automatic transport of film (but not
slides). Should I enable "has-slide-transport" in the config file or
not?

If scanning works in general, change the trailing 0x00 in pieusb.conf
with 0x01. This enables automatic slide transport.

Good luck ! ;-)

Klaus

--
sane-devel mailing list: sane-devel@lists.alioth.debian.org
http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/sane-devel
Unsubscribe: Send mail with subject "unsubscribe your_password"
            to sane-devel-requ...@lists.alioth.debian.org

Reply via email to